North Macedonia 2011/12 — clubs and points
Closed season · values as published by UEFA
33rd place in the season · coefficient 1.625 = 6.5 pts ÷ 4 clubs
Rabotnicki Skopje contributed the most: 5 of 6.5 points, 77% of everything North Macedonia earned in 2011/12. Next came Renova Dzepciste (1) and Metalurg Skopje (0.5). Clubs by their main competition that season: 1 in the Champions League, 3 in the Europa League. Compared with 2010/11 (1.375), North Macedonia had a coefficient 0.25 higher and climbed from 38th to 33rd place in the season ranking. Since 2004/05 it ranks 5th of 22 seasons; the country's best was 2025/26 (3.343).

Points = the club's contribution to the COUNTRY coefficient (win 2, draw 1, halved in qualifying, plus bonuses) — not the club coefficient used for seeding, which has different numbers. Country coefficient = total ÷ number of clubs.
Older seasons were played under different rules (competition format and bonuses changed), so points across eras are not directly comparable.
